Sterilizer Load Documentation Verification

Sterilizer Load Documentation Verification

Inspection template for verifying that each sterilizer load record is complete and traceable, including cycle parameters, load contents, operator identification, and chemical indicator results.

Load Identification and Traceability

  • Load record includes unique load identifier
    Verify the record can be tied to one specific sterilizer load without ambiguity.
  • Sterilizer ID or equipment identifier is documented
    Confirm the sterilizer or cycle source is identified on the record.
  • Date and time of cycle are documented
    Verify the load record includes the cycle date and start or completion time as required by local procedure.
  • Operator ID is documented
    Confirm the person releasing or processing the load is identified by employee ID, initials, or other approved operator identifier.

Cycle Parameters

  • Cycle type or sterilization method is documented
    Verify the record identifies the cycle type used for the load, such as steam, low-temperature, or other approved method.
  • Exposure temperature is documented
    Record the actual exposure temperature for the cycle.
  • Exposure time is documented
    Record the actual exposure or hold time for the cycle.
  • Exposure pressure or other required cycle parameter is documented
    Verify any additional required cycle parameter is present, such as pressure for steam cycles or the equivalent parameter required by the sterilizer type.

Load Contents and Packaging

  • Load contents are itemized on the record
    Verify the record lists the contents of the load with sufficient detail to support traceability.
  • Instrument sets, trays, or packs are identified by name or item number
    Confirm each set or pack can be matched to the documented load contents.
  • Implants or special items are documented when present
    If implants, loaner sets, or other special items were included, verify they are specifically identified in the record.
  • Load configuration or compartment details are documented when required
    Verify any required load configuration details are recorded when local policy or device instructions require them.

Indicator Results and Release Documentation

  • Chemical indicator result is documented for the load
    Verify the record includes the chemical indicator outcome for the load, including pass/fail or equivalent result.
  • Chemical indicator type or class is documented when required
    Confirm the indicator type, class, or identifier is recorded if required by the facility procedure.
  • Biological indicator result is documented when applicable
    If a biological indicator was used for the load or cycle, verify the result is recorded.
  • Load release decision is documented
    Verify the record shows whether the load was released, held, or rejected based on the documented results.
